Texas House Plans

Designing a home in Texas requires an architectural strategy that embraces the vastness of the landscape while providing a sophisticated defense against intense solar gain. Whether you are building in the humid Piney Woods of East Texas, the rugged Hill Country, or the arid plains of West Texas, our Texas house plans are curated to maximize indoor-outdoor living while maintaining high-efficiency thermal performance.

Architectural Harmony with the Texas Landscape

In Texas, the sun is the primary design factor. Our plans focus on mitigating solar heat gain through structural orientation, deep shading, and passive cooling techniques. We emphasize:

  • Texas Vernacular & Modern Fusion: Our designs synthesize traditional regional elements—such as deep wrap-around porches, native limestone veneers, and metal roofing—with modern open-concept floor plans that optimize cross-ventilation.

  • The "Courtyard-to-Backyard" Flow: Texas living is largely centered on the outdoors. Our blueprints prioritize the transition from the interior to the exterior, often featuring expansive covered patios (the "Texas-sized" porch) that serve as a primary living space during the milder spring and autumn months.

  • Thermal Mass & Envelope Engineering: To combat the intense summer heat, we utilize advanced insulation schedules and high-thermal-mass building materials (such as stone and concrete foundation systems). This ensures the home stays cool during the day and requires less mechanical energy to maintain comfort.
